Dnia 2005-04-07 09:31, Użytkownik Jaap-Jan Boor napisał:

> What kernel version do you use?
> In a 2.4 series kernel, you might check m8260_pcibios_fixup()
> and probably set dev->irq ?
>
> I don't know yet if this is the same in 2.6. I recently saw a lot of 
> pci setup related changes in this mailing list.
>
> Jaap-Jan
>

i'm using 2.4.19 and 2.4.25 usb code
irqs, and io maps are set correctly

when trying to use ohci code there is one interrupt at startup:
<3>usb-ohci.c: OHCI Unrecoverable Error, controller usb-00:1e.0

anyone knows, what does it mean?
i've modified code to ignore it...
